This Wednesday episode of The Working Word reflects on Romans 12:14–21 and applies its teaching to workplace conflict and leadership. Paul calls believers to respond to pressure, disagreement, and hostility with humility, integrity, and peace rather than retaliation or pride. In business settings marked by deadlines, competition, and strong personalities, this requires emotional discipline—pausing before reacting, choosing words carefully, and valuing relationships over winning arguments. The passage emphasizes that while we cannot control others, we are responsible for how we show up.
